Transaction 10dafbbbc02aba726563360a9d07732d6d3c990a39439f2a2a6c391237c031a7
1 Input
1 Output
-
10dafbbbc02aba726563360a9d07732d6d3c990a39439f2a2a6c391237c031a7:0
- value
- 134126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3edc24376959f654c239f5f788082015635db8aa OP_EQUAL
- address
- 37RPY8mbU4xvAzey1BnMxj5igSm7FqUBNG